Variability in Nocturnal Oxygen Parameters in Suspected Obstructive Sleep Apnea (OSA)
NCT04675268 · Status: RECRUITING · Phase: NA · Type: INTERVENTIONAL · Enrollment: 130
Last updated 2024-07-03
Summary
The investigators would like to evaluate the variability of oxygen (and PPG) parameters during 7 nights at home. Oxygen (and PPG) parameters will also be evaluated during 1 night at the hospital (diagnostic polysomnography).
Based on currently developed algorithms, surrogate apnea-hypopnea index (AHI), cardiovascular status and the variability of these parameters will be evaluated.

oximetry
A CE medical approved polygraphy device (Dreamscan 2 - Medatec) will be used to obtain oximetry (and PPG) data
